Introduction

Tore R Johnson is a prominent inventor based in Harrisburg, Pennsylvania, known for his significant contributions to the field of optical waveguide technology. With a total of eight patents to his name, Johnson's work has enhanced the efficiency and reliability of fiber optic connections, playing a crucial role in modern communications.

Latest Patents

Among his notable patents, Johnson has developed the "Biconical optical waveguide splice," which introduces an innovative field-applicable connector for splicing optical waveguides. This invention features three stepped profiled, parallel rods designed with larger diametered end portions and smaller diametered segments that seamlessly connect two waveguides. The radially compressive means utilized in this invention biases the smaller segments inwardly, shaping the interstitial passageway into a biconical profile, thereby facilitating the entry of waveguides. The process ensures that further radial crimping establishes a solid peripheral clamp on the waveguides, ensuring their colinear axial alignment.

Another of his latest creations, "Apparatus for splicing fiber optic waveguides," comprises a functional assembly for effectively joining optical waveguides. This apparatus integrates cylindrical rods within a durable plastic body, featuring a profiled surface that is radially compressed by crimping collars. It allows for precise positioning and stable holding of the waveguides, employing clamping pins activated by levers, thus ensuring accuracy during the splicing process.
